Marsh McLennan Company (MMA) is ready to snap up prime 100 US insurance coverage dealer Fisher Brown Bottrell Insurance coverage (FBBI) for nearly $316 million, with the deal delivering the acquirer a presence within the Florida panhandle and Mississippi and including to its Alabama attain.

The deal took a “fairly intense” 60 days to agree on, MMA Southeast CEO Peter Krause instructed IBA. The quick timeline was made doable by the involvement of Morgan Stanley as Trustmark Nationwide Financial institution regarded to divest from its insurance coverage operations.

“It moved fairly quick,” Krause mentioned. “Sometimes [this takes longer], we’re continually out speaking to varied companies about potential acquisitions, attending to know them, having them get to know us – however these financial institution transactions… transfer fairly rapidly.”

The deal is anticipated to shut by the tip of Q2 2024, MMA mentioned.

What does FBBI deliver to MMA?

Along with FBBI opening up alternatives for MMA in areas of the Southeast the place it doesn’t have already got workplaces, Krause pointed to its energetic middle-market presence as a win for MMA that matches properly with its core focus space.

Along with industrial property and casualty (P&C), FBBI has an worker advantages follow and brokers private strains insurance coverage.

“They checked all of the packing containers,” Krause mentioned.

MMA to take a stick with the “establishment” strategy with FBBI

FBBI’s government staff, together with FBBI CEO Scott Woods, is anticipated to stay with the enterprise. Workers on the bank-affiliated insurance coverage company mustn’t count on whirlwind adjustments, Krause set out.

“The MMA strategy is to maintain issues establishment and provides them the help that they want,” Krause mentioned. “I all the time say hold issues easy – we concentrate on the colleagues and the purchasers, we’ve bought to maintain an in depth eye on the consumer however actually what we’re doing is you retain the prepare on the monitor and offering them with a stronger engine.”
